First off, please make sure you have the most recent version of the firmware (2.2.3). It can be obtained from www.epiphan.com/downloads/firmware/Davinci_Matterhorn/beta.php > We can get the stream from the box using a laptop using vlc, but we > cannot see any traces of the box on the core server. It is my > understanding that the box should connect to the core server using the > core URL, and send a configuration file by itself. Is that a correct > assumption? The configuration of the ECD is done via the admin interface at http://$my_device/admin. The default username is admin, with a blank password. The device defaults with Matterhorn disabled, so after configuring and enabling it the device should appear on your core. If you have already found this then it's possible you did not include the correct port in the core url field, or forgot to tick the checkbox to enable Matterhorn at the top of the page. If that still doesn't work then try restarting the device.
